We have a Lullaby Light Cube : http://www.amazon.com/Baby-Soother-Lullaby-Portable-Projector/dp/B00BZGRKG0
It does not attach to the crib but I like the projection onto the wall and it is nice that it plays multiple songs, has multiple volume levels, and auto shuts off.

We have the FP Aquarium. MIL gifted it to us. It works, and you can adjust the volume, and the effect (i.e., light up, move, music). Be aware though that the water does evaporate. I am going to hack ours soon and add more water. By that I mean drill a hole in the top, add water, and fill the hole with crazy glue.
